Margi Hoffmann
Senior Vice President of Oregon Operations, Strategies 360
Margi joined Strategies 360 after a decade of working in the public policy, non-profit advocacy, political and government relations sectors. Most recently, Margi worked as a government relations consultant, achieving success for clients in the fields of healthcare, public health, renewable energy, tobacco control and environment at the state level.
In the 2008 election cycle, Margi took a leave of absence to run the coordinated campaign in Oregon, helping to achieve victories for U.S. Senator Jeff Merkley and U.S. Representative Kurt Schrader. In 2006, Margi was the campaign manager for Congressman David Wu. She is a graduate of Lewis and Clark College and she also currently serves on the Board of Directors of Basic Rights Oregon, The Oregon Women’s Campaign School and the Great West Institute.
